For individuals reflecting on the expertise involved in barbed wire security fence installation, it is worth noting that while the basic concept seems straightforward, the execution requires significant technical skill. Proper tensioning of the wire is crucial to ensure that it acts as a deterrent and maintains structural integrity over time. Furthermore, selecting the right type of wire is equally critical. Galvanized and stainless steel wires offer superior resistance to environmental elements like rust and corrosion, potentially extending the lifespan of the fence.

From an authoritative standpoint, the choice of barbed wire over other types of fencing is often guided by specific security requirements and environmental considerations. It is commonly used in scenarios where there is a need for a low-maintenance yet highly reliable solution. Unlike more sophisticated electronic security systems, barbed wire is not susceptible to power outages or cyber threats, which is a considerable advantage in regions with unstable power supply or in highly remote locations.

It is also essential to consider the legal ramifications of installing barbed wire fences. Regulations vary widely across regions regarding the height, placement, and even the necessity for warning signs. Adhering to these legal stipulations not only ensures compliance but also fosters goodwill with neighboring properties and local authorities.
